Hi there, I have played with both of these frames and personally I found that they are quite similar when It comes to a power and arm friendly perspective. Both being the same Head size and string pattern. Probably what I did notice most was the maneuverability of the two frames. I found that the tour even being only 1 more point headlight that It was only slightly more maneuverable when it came to volleys. I found that after hitting with these frames that I really only noticed a difference when it came to ground strokes and one aspect of volleying. The Elevate tour on groundstrokes felt more effortless due to the higher swing weight, once you just let the racquet go and on volleys i found it more stable due to the extra 10g of mass. - Richard
